Guanine nucleotide-binding proteins (G proteins) areinvolved as a modulator or transducer in various transmembranesignaling systems. The beta and gamma chains are required for theGTPase activity, for replacement of GDP by GTP, and for G protein-effector interaction. | Positively regulates a late step in exocytosis ofvarious cytoplasmic vesicles, such as synaptic vesicles and othersecretory vesicles (PubMed:21785414). Organizes the SNAREs into across-linked zigzag topology that, when interposed between thevesicle and plasma membranes, is incompatible with fusion, therebypreventing SNAREs from releasing neurotransmitters until an actionpotential arrives at the synapse (PubMed:21785414). Also involvedin glucose-induced secretion of insulin by pancreatic beta-cells.Essential for motor behavior. {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:P63040,ECO:0000269|PubMed:21785414}. |
